Refill stations? Like a faucet? When I was in Ghana, the street vendors there were selling plastic bags of cool water. Imagine something like a zip-lock bag. You would bite off a corner and drink it like that. The streets were absolutely littered with those bags. People would just throw them wherever and that has kind of become the culture. A running tap could do wonders for that sort of thing.

As far as objects floating in the ocean, container ships lose their cargo all the time. If there's a big storm or a faulty box, it'll just break off and go overboard. Do you know about the rubber duckies? That happened in the 90's and a lot of them are still out there. It's cool that it enabled ocean current research. It's even a little poetic. 30,000 yellow kids toys, floating in the worlds bathtub....
